Innovator Equity Managed Floor ETF (SFLR) belongs to the Options Strategies segment. Schwab U.S. Broad Market ETF (SCHB) is part of the US All Cap segment. SFLR's top 3 s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Healthcare. In contrast, SCHB's top s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. SFLR is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.89%, versus 0.03% for SCHB. SFLR is up 2.57% year-to-date (YTD) with +$722M in YTD flows. SCHB performs better with 8.1% YTD performance, and +$1.22B in YTD flows.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of SFLR and SCHB below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about SFLR and SCHB

How have the SFLR and SCHB ETFs performed in 2026?

As of July 29, 2026, SFLR is up 2.57% year-to-date (YTD), while SCHB has returned 8.1%. That puts SCHB better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: SFLR or SCHB?

Year-to-date, the SFLR ETF saw +$722M in flows, compared to +$1.22B for SCHB.

Which ETF is more volatile: SFLR or SCHB?

Over the past year, SFLR had a volatility of 9.79%, while SCHB experienced 13.15%.

Which ETF is bigger: SFLR or SCHB?

As of July 29, 2026, SFLR holds $2.08 B in assets under management (AUM), while SCHB manages $42.31 B.

What sectors do the SFLR and SCHB ETFs invest in?

SFLR leans toward sectors like Technology, Finance and Healthcare. Meanwhile, SCHB focuses on Technology, Finance and Consumer Non-Cyclicals.

What are the top holdings of the SFLR ETF and SCHB ETF?

SFLR top holdings include NVIDIA Corp., Apple, Inc. and Microsoft Corp.. SCHB holds in its top three: NVIDIA Corp., Apple, Inc. and Microsoft Corp..

Which ETF is more diversified: SFLR or SCHB?

SFLR holds 187 securities with 43.55% of its assets in the top 15. SCHB has 1549 securities and a top 15 weight of 41.28%.
